std::experimental::filesystem::recursive_directory_iterator::recursive_directory_iterator

Constructs new recursive directory iterator.

# Declarations

recursive_directory_iterator();

(filesystem TS)

recursive_directory_iterator( const recursive_directory_iterator& ) = default;

(filesystem TS)

recursive_directory_iterator( recursive_directory_iterator&& ) = default;

(filesystem TS)

explicit recursive_directory_iterator( const path& p,
directory_options options = directory_options::none );

(filesystem TS)

recursive_directory_iterator( const path& p,
directory_options options, error_code& ec );

(filesystem TS)

recursive_directory_iterator( const path& p, error_code& ec );

(filesystem TS)

# Notes

Recursive directory iterators do not follow directory symlinks by default. To enable this behavior, specify directory_options::follow_directory_symlink among the options option set.